Collaboration and generosity

In collaboration with several organizations in the Memphrémagog MRC, the BAM offers its citizens in need the opportunity to receive a Christmas basket. Thanks to the generosity of the public, Christmas baskets are prepared and distributed by hundreds of volunteers from all these organizations.

Any individual or family residing in the territory of the MRC Memphrémagog who wishes to receive a Christmas basket may register in one of the following ways:

ONLINE : 

By filling out the online form, which will be available between October 20 and November 21, 2025, at noon.

IN PERSON : 

At 581 Sherbrooke Street in Magog on Tuesdays and Thursdays between 1 p.m. and 3 p.m., from October 20 to November 21, 2025.

Our representative will contact you to confirm your registration and give you the delivery date. Please note that YOU MUST BE AT HOME at the time of delivery to receive your Christmas basket.

How to prepare your request

If you have not completed your financial evaluation, you must include the following required documents in your application:

  • Proof of income (Quebec notice of assessment with details of income, social assistance, employment insurance, employment income or other sources of income)
  • Proof of custody of children (RAMQ card or court judgment if required)

If you are eligible to receive a Christmas basket, an e-mail will be sent to you with the delivery or pick-up date.

Other organizations offering Christmas baskets in your municipality: If you live in Stanstead, Canton de Stanstead or Ogden, please contact the Rediker Volunteer Centre at 819-876-7748 to register. If you live in Potton or Mansonville, you must contact the Missisquoi North Volunteer Centre at 450-292-3114 to register. If you live in Bolton-Est, Eastman, Saint-Étienne de Bolton or Stukely-Sud, please contact Notre-Dame-du-Mont-Carmel at 450-297-2932 to register.
